EastGroup Properties Inc

REAL ESTATE · REIT - INDUSTRIAL · USA

EastGroup Properties, Inc. (NYSE: EGP), an S&P MidCap 400 company, is a self-managed capital real estate investment trust focused on the development, acquisition and operation of industrial properties in Sunbelt's major markets in the United States. with an emphasis on the states of Florida, Texas, Arizona, California and North Carolina.

Sunstone Hotel Investors Inc

REAL ESTATE · REIT - HOTEL & MOTEL · USA

Sunstone Hotel Investors, Inc. is a lodging real estate investment trust (REIT) that, as of the date of this release, has interests in 19 hotels with 9,997 rooms.
